The Martian Mosquito:
This fighter craft is piloted by two expert pilots usually recruited from the Home Sol region, meaning they are pure blood martians and usually the sons of noble families. Their pride is often well placed though, as after the the AI rebellion of 2350, their skill is as close as it is possible to machine efficency without relying on untrustworthy Artificial Intelligence.

The craft itself is notparticularly remarkable other then it has a small Railgun mounted in its nose in case it is attacking heavier craft. Literally 'Stinging' its prey like a wasp. This has led to a minor controversy amongst the soldiers involved in boarding operations who are typically of Earth descent and do not understand the logic in calling it a Mosquito, given the action of a mosquito requires landing on its prey. This is easily understood when you consider that the insects that have developed on Mars since its terraformation have been named quite differently then they have on earth. With wasp-like insects on mars being given the name Mosquitos while those insects typically more mosquito-like, were labelled wasps.

It is not considered an honour to become a Mosquito pilot in Noble families, in fact, the Sol Nobility often send unwanted male members of their families to such training specifically to either get rid of them, or if the family is particularly martial in its lineage, (common with those families involved in the Fleets), to prove themselves worthy of promotion to higher rankings on starships.
